Latest Patents
Among his latest patents is a peelable ink composition for porous substrates. This aqueous peelable ink composition includes at least one film-forming elastomeric polymer, at least one pigment, and water. The film-forming elastomeric polymer utilized is hydrogenated acrylonitrile butadiene rubber. Another significant patent is for an alcohol-based dry erasable ink for writing instruments. This ink features a unique separating agent, which is a mixture of a pentaerythritol tetraester, a fatty acid monoester, and a fatty acid diester. Additionally, he has developed a writing instrument that utilizes this alcohol-based dry erasable ink.
